10/9/2010 - Byers Peak, 9810, Ninemile Mountain & Genesee Mountain

From Fort Collins, I drove south on I-25, west on I-70, west on US-40 and west on County Road 50 where I was hoping to climb some peaks, but instead I found a road closure. The sign at the gate stated that the road is closed from November 15th to June 15th. Curious why the road was closed prematurely, I headed back to US-40 where I continued west to County Road 53, which I followed south into the YMCA of the Rockies Snow Mountain Ranch. I turned onto Association Drive, then Indian Peaks Road and arrived at the Ninemile Mountain Trailhead. I first followed the Lynch Trail west, then the Ninemile Mountain Trail to the summit. The views to the east were best just below the summit near God’s mailbox. On the descent I saw a large bull moose. After returning to the trailhead, I made my way back to County Road 53 and followed it south to a coned closure just past the Waterfall Trailhead. I turned around and drove up Lower Young, Upper Young and Eagle Valley Rd which continues into signed private property. I turned around and parked at the southernmost end of the road, right at the forest boundary. I continued up the road and the south face of 9810. I was surprised to see a cairn on top.

I continued back to US-40 and followed it east to County Road 73, which I followed to the Spruce Creek/Tipperary Trailhead and found that closed with yellow tape reading, “Sheriff’s Barrier-Do Not Cross”. So, I continued up the road to the Byers Peak Trailhead, which is now lower than indicated on my Trails Illustrated Map. There is no parking lot at the new trailhead and No Parking signs abound making it difficult to find a place to park. I continued up the road 1.8 miles to the old trailhead then followed the trail to the summit. The visibility was low and the winds were high. On the return drive to Fort Collins, I made a quick stop at Genesee Mountain to see the sunset.
